The core accounting work is familiar, but the context is not. Healthcare income frequently arrives from several sources at once, such as NHS salary, practice profit share, private fees, locum sessions and medico-legal work, and each may be taxed or reported differently. We map those income streams properly, check that deductions already made are correctly reflected, and make sure allowable healthcare-specific costs such as indemnity cover, registration fees and professional subscriptions are claimed where they are legitimately due. We also understand the VAT exemption rules that apply to medical care and the situations where they do not, which is a common source of confusion.
Many salaried clinicians have simple tax affairs and can manage alone. The picture changes when there is more than one income source, when expenses are being missed, or when tax codes have not caught up with locum work taxed at source. In those situations an accountant can reconcile the position, confirm that the right reliefs have been claimed and remove the risk of an unexpected bill or enquiry. Locums in particular often benefit from a second pair of eyes on their records and on whether their current structure still suits them.

It depends on the service and who provides it. Most medical care delivered by registered healthcare professionals is exempt from VAT, which means no VAT is charged on those fees and input VAT recovery is often restricted. However, not everything within a healthcare business is exempt. Aesthetic or cosmetic treatments, non-medical wellbeing services, retail sales, room hire and catering can be standard-rated. Where a business has a mix of exempt and taxable income, partial exemption rules apply and record keeping becomes much more important. We review your specific services and confirm how each should be treated.
Typical claims include professional indemnity insurance, GMC, NMC or GDC registration and retention fees, professional body memberships, continuing professional development, specialist equipment and instruments, clinical clothing and laundering, and a reasonable proportion of home costs where administrative work is genuinely done there. Practice-level costs such as clinical waste, software, insurance, utilities and staff costs are generally allowable business expenses. The key is that costs are incurred wholly and exclusively for the business and that the evidence exists to support them, which is why accurate record keeping matters more than any list of categories.
There is no universal answer, because it depends on your profits, how you take money out, your pension position, your appetite for administrative obligations and your plans for the future. Incorporation can offer tax advantages in some circumstances, but it also brings Corporation Tax returns, statutory accounts, Companies House filings and different rules on dividends and expenses. For some clinicians a partnership or sole trader structure remains more suitable. We look at your actual figures and circumstances before recommending a route rather than applying a general rule.
Yes. Payroll for healthcare employers often involves a mix of permanent staff, part-time clinicians, associates and short-term locums, each with different treatment. We handle payslips, Real Time Information submissions, statutory payments, starter and leaver processes, and workplace pension duties under automatic enrolment. We can also advise on the employment status of clinicians engaged on an irregular basis, since getting that wrong can create unexpected tax and National Insurance liabilities for both the practice and the individual.
